How can high-rise buildings withstand typhoon disasters?

Every summer, typhoons wreak havoc, causing varying degrees of disasters in areas such as Guangzhou and Macau, especially in many high-rise buildings near the seaside where glass curtain walls, doors, and windows are severely damaged. How to better resist typhoons has become a question that every building curtain wall, door and window company must consider.

How can high-rise buildings withstand typhoon disasters?


How should high-rise building structures be designed in areas frequently affected by typhoons?

Strictly pay attention to structural calculations and prioritize structural safety levels. The safety factor of curtain wall components must be increased during structural calculations to ensure that each component has sufficient strength margin to cope with the impact and damage caused by super typhoons.

Calculation of each component:

ASurface material: Under the premise of improving the safety factor, strict calculation is required to ensure the safety of glass.

BKeel: The minimum design thickness and local thickening design of the main load-bearing aluminum profile must meet the requirements of the connection structure.

CStructural adhesive: Try to use ultra-high performance silicone structural sealant to improve the safety factor of the curtain wall.

DThe design of connection nodes must meet the construction requirements to ensure reliability and safety.


What elements should be considered in the design of high-rise building complexes?


When multiple buildings, especially high-rise buildings in clusters, are closely spaced from each other, it is advisable to consider the group effect of wind interference; Generally, the shape coefficient u of individual buildings can be multiplied by the mutual interference amplification coefficient, which can be determined by referring to similar experimental data. If necessary, it is advisable to obtain it through wind tunnel tests.

When a building complex, especially a high-rise building complex, has a close distance between buildings, the local wind pressure in certain parts of the building will significantly increase due to the mutual interference of vortices, which should be taken into account during design. For important high-rise buildings, it is recommended to consider the interference factors of Zhoutian buildings in wind tunnel tests.


After a typhoon, doors and windows are severely damaged and need to be replaced. How should I choose new doors and windows?

If the doors and windows are severely damaged and need to be renovated and installed again, it involves the selection of windows. Firstly, the material of the windows is very important. If the home is located in a relatively spacious area, especially in a coastal open sea view house, the window material selection during decoration must be very sturdy, preferably with earthquake resistance, typhoon resistance and other performance.

There are a total of nine levels of wind pressure resistance for glass windows and glass curtain walls, and the higher the level, the better the wind pressure resistance performance. Therefore, when choosing windows, people should choose glass windows with higher wind pressure resistance levels. If it is located at a wind outlet and in a high-rise building, it is best to choose doors and windows with a wind pressure resistance rating of 5 or above.
